小编分享云虚拟主机怎么搭建php框架。

云虚拟主机怎么搭建php框架,这个问题的答案可能会因为不同的云虚拟主机服务商而有所不同。一般来说,您需要先在云虚拟主机上安装PHP环境,然后再安装所需的PHP框架。具体的步骤可以参考以下链接 。

云虚拟主机怎么搭建php框架

什么是云虚拟主机?

云虚拟主机是一种基于云计算技术的虚拟专用服务器,它可以为企业提供稳定、安全、高效的网络环境,用户可以根据自己的需求,灵活选择服务器配置、操作系统和域名等,实现网站的快速部署和运营。

小编分享云虚拟主机怎么搭建php框架。

为什么选择云虚拟主机搭建PHP框架?

1、资源共享:云虚拟主机采用分布式架构,多个用户共享服务器资源,降低了硬件成本,提高了运行效率。

2、弹性扩展:云虚拟主机支持按需升级或降级服务器配置,满足企业不同阶段的发展需求。

3、数据安全:云虚拟主机提供多重安全防护措施,包括DDoS攻击防护、IP封锁、文件加密等,确保数据安全。

4、便捷管理:云虚拟主机提供可视化的管理界面,用户可以轻松管理网站、数据库等,降低运维成本。

如何搭建PHP框架?

1、购买云虚拟主机:首先需要在知名云服务提供商(如阿里云、腾讯云等)购买一台云虚拟主机,并安装好操作系统(如Linux系统)。

2、安装Web服务器:根据所选操作系统,安装相应的Web服务器软件(如Apache、Nginx等),以Apache为例,可以通过以下命令进行安装:

“`

sudo apt-get update

sudo apt-get install apache2

“`

3、安装PHP环境:安装PHP及其相关模块,如PCRE、Zend、GD等,以Ubuntu为例,可以通过以下命令进行安装:

小编分享云虚拟主机怎么搭建php框架。

“`

sudo apt-get install php libapache2-mod-php php-pear php-gd php-xml php-mbstring php-bcmath php-mysql php-curl php-json php-zip unzip

“`

4、安装LAMP环境:LAMP是Linux、Apache、MySQL、PHP的缩写,是一个常用的PHP开发环境,可以通过以下命令进行安装:

“`

sudo apt-get install mysql-server mysql-client

sudo apt-get install phpmyadmin

“`

5、配置PHP框架:下载所需的PHP框架(如ThinkPHP、Yii等),将其解压到Web服务器的根目录下,然后在Apache配置文件中添加相应的模块配置(如LoadModule mod_php7.0_module modules/libphp7.0.so),并重启Apache服务。

6、创建项目:使用框架提供的命令行工具或集成开发环境(IDE)创建一个新的项目,并编写相应的代码,使用ThinkPHP框架创建一个简单的控制器:

“`php

小编分享云虚拟主机怎么搭建php框架。

<?php

namespace appindexcontroller;

use thinkController;

class Index extends Controller{

public function index(){

return ‘Hello, ThinkPHP!’;

}

}

“`

7、访问网站:在浏览器中输入服务器的IP地址或域名,即可看到显示“Hello, ThinkPHP!”的页面,至此,PHP框架已经成功搭建并运行在云虚拟主机上。

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/481187.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
IT工程IT工程订阅用户
上一篇 2024年7月12日 16:59
下一篇 2024年7月12日 17:09

相关推荐

  • PHP使用curl库发送HTTP请求。

    在Web开发中,发送HTTP请求是一项非常重要的任务。无论是通过API获取数据,还是与第三方服务进行通信,都需要使用HTTP请求来进行数据传输。在PHP中,可以使用curl库来发送HTTP请求,本文就来详细介绍curl库的使用方…

    2023年5月23日
    03
  • if判断杜绝手误造成的bug

    在代码时有可能会出出运算符写错的现象,if判断中经常出现的是把 "=="写成 "=", 那么if($length=4)就会一直返回true,运行代码会就会出现一些末知的bug或是另一种结果. 怎么预防手误造成的bug? 我们可以把值写在 == …

    2018年4月27日
    0435
  • PHP中的数据抓取和爬虫技术。

    随着移动互联网和Web2.0时代的发展,人们越来越需要获取和分析互联网上的数据。而在这个过程中,数据抓取和爬虫技术成为了必不可少的工具。在众多语言中,PHP作为一种脚本语言,也能够实现较为简单和高效的数据抓取…

    2023年5月28日
    08
  • PHP直播功能开发教程:项目实战。

    随着社交媒体的流行和直播行业的兴起,越来越多的企业和机构需要开发自己的直播功能。作为一种流行的后端语言,PHP已经成为目前许多直播项目的开发首选。本文将结合项目实战,为大家分享PHP直播功能开发的技巧和经…

    2023年5月28日
    03
  • 详解PHP中被忽略的性能优化利器:生成器

    如果是做Python或者其他语言的小伙伴,对于生成器应该不陌生。但很多PHP开发者或许都不知道生成器这个功能,可能是因为生成器是PHP 5.5.0才引入的功能,也可以是生成器作用不是很明显。但是,生成器功能的确非常有…

    2022年6月20日
    0112
  • 如何使用PHP进行人工智能开发?

    近年来人工智能技术正在快速发展,越来越多的企业和个人开始尝试使用人工智能来解决实际的问题,其中,PHP语言也受到了越来越多的关注。本文将探讨如何使用PHP进行人工智能开发。人工智能与PHP人工智能技术涉及到大…

    2023年5月17日
    01
  • PHP入门指南:PHP和Haskell。

    PHP和Haskell是两种非常不同的编程语言,它们的设计思路和用途都不同。在本文中,我们将会介绍PHP和Haskell,以及它们各自的优缺点。同时,我们还将分别介绍如何入门这两种编程语言,并给出一些学习的建议。PHP是一…

    2023年5月22日
    03
  • PHP中使用Redis实现批量操作。

    Redis是一款非常流行的高性能的内存数据库,在PHP开发中,使用Redis可以实现诸如缓存、锁等应用场景。本文将介绍如何使用Redis实现批量操作。一、Redis批量操作概述Redis提供了一系列的批量命令,可以在一次请求中…

    2023年5月21日
    07

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息